Meet Serena!
Serena
is a sweet little fireball of a Griff, age 6 months, weight 7
pounds. She is full of mischief and energy. She requires a stay
at home parent, a fenced yard, and a small dog for a playmate.
There will be no exceptions. Keep in mind that she came from a
puppy mill and will require lots of patience to train.
Applications will be scrutinized for a patient, loving home which
does not require a perfect pet. Puppy mill Griffs rarely become
a perfect pet. You must be able to look beyond the cute pictures
and realize that. In return you will have a loving pet who will
give you many hours of pleasure.
This little Velcro girl is up to date on her shots, on heartworm
preventative, is microchipped, and spayed. She is located near
Atlanta, GA.
